From: Dominique d'Humieres Date: Tue, 11 Sep 2012 15:33:51 +0000 (-0400) Subject: darwin.c (darwin_asm_named_section): Adjust for VEC changes. X-Git-Tag: misc/gccgo-go1_1_2~932 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=ba882ba2e38f46e57e3738d633c91343e8950d3e;p=thirdparty%2Fgcc.git darwin.c (darwin_asm_named_section): Adjust for VEC changes. 2012-09-11 Dominique Dhumieres * config/darwin.c (darwin_asm_named_section): Adjust for VEC changes. (darwin_asm_dwarf_section): Likewise. From-SVN: r191192 --- diff --git a/gcc/ChangeLog b/gcc/ChangeLog index afceaf70b46e..1317c51e2ed8 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,9 @@ +2012-09-11 Dominique Dhumieres + + * config/darwin.c (darwin_asm_named_section): Adjust for + VEC changes. + (darwin_asm_dwarf_section): Likewise. + 2012-09-11 Martin Jambor * dwarf2out.c (dwarf2out_abstract_function): Do not change cfun. diff --git a/gcc/config/darwin.c b/gcc/config/darwin.c index 33a831f89dcf..54c92d16b758 100644 --- a/gcc/config/darwin.c +++ b/gcc/config/darwin.c @@ -1878,7 +1878,7 @@ darwin_asm_named_section (const char *name, the assumption of how this is done. */ if (lto_section_names == NULL) lto_section_names = VEC_alloc (darwin_lto_section_e, gc, 16); - VEC_safe_push (darwin_lto_section_e, gc, lto_section_names, &e); + VEC_safe_push (darwin_lto_section_e, gc, lto_section_names, e); } else if (strncmp (name, "__DWARF,", 8) == 0) darwin_asm_dwarf_section (name, flags, decl); @@ -2698,7 +2698,7 @@ darwin_asm_dwarf_section (const char *name, unsigned int flags, fprintf (asm_out_file, "Lsection%.*s:\n", namelen, sname); e.count = 1; e.name = xstrdup (sname); - VEC_safe_push (dwarf_sect_used_entry, gc, dwarf_sect_names_table, &e); + VEC_safe_push (dwarf_sect_used_entry, gc, dwarf_sect_names_table, e); } }